Patient Data Is the Crown Jewel
Healthcare runs on legacy systems that can't simply be rebooted, devices that ship with default credentials, and clinical workflows where any downtime translates directly into patient harm. Attackers know this, which is exactly why the sector has stayed at the top of the ransomware target list.
Highest Breach Costs Anywhere
Healthcare data breaches average $9.77M, more than double the global average and the most expensive of any industry, driven by regulatory fines, recovery, and downtime.
Ransomware's Favorite Target
Roughly two-thirds of healthcare organizations were hit by ransomware last year, with attacks delaying procedures, diverting ambulances, and putting patient lives at direct risk.
Connected Devices, Unpatched Risk
Infusion pumps, imaging systems, and EHR-integrated devices were never designed for hostile networks, and most can't be taken offline to patch without disrupting care.
Regulatory Landscape - India
Compliance built for Indian healthcare
We align every engagement to the regulations that actually apply to your sector in India, so your security program satisfies auditors and regulators, not just a checklist.
- 01
DPDP Act, 2023
India's Digital Personal Data Protection Act governs patient personal data: consent, breach notification, and reasonable security safeguards for hospitals and health-tech.
- 02
CERT-In Directions (2022)
6-hour incident reporting and 180-day log retention apply to healthcare providers and their IT service providers operating in India.
- 03
ABDM & NDHM Guidelines
The Ayushman Bharat Digital Mission's health-data management policy sets privacy and security expectations for entities in the national digital health ecosystem.
- 04
HIPAA / HITRUST (for US-facing)
Indian hospitals and health-tech serving US patients or partners also align to HIPAA and HITRUST. We cover both India and international frameworks.
